Halo 4 Mega Bloks Forerunner Terminal & Alpha Crawler Review 97170 Published June 30, 2013 at 2766 × 2154 in Halo Mega Bloks Forerunner Terminal Review 97170 w/ Alpha Crawler Halo 4 Mega Bloks Forerunner Terminal & Alpha Crawler Review 97170